Chapter Summary:
connecting with a student is important to help them find their own way
to fire their circuits. The connection between and students and a teacher or a
coach with a player is requires time to in figuring out what that individual
needs to be successful. Teachers/coaches have taken years to develop and
understanding of knowledge to what they are trying to convey to others. They are constantly experimenting new way to
teach and in this creating their matrix.
Some teachings will be direct and straight forward quick and concise,
while others may be quiet, requiring long-term observations. Either way, the ending goal of theses
teaching is to constantly keep their students circuits firing as often as
possible, which will often lead students to become their own source of learning
and exploring.
Key Concept: Every student has his or her own needs. As a
teacher or a coach its their obligation to take the time to connect with those
needs until the student is able to teach themselves.
Key Terms: Matrix, Perceptiveness, The GPS Reflex,
Theatrical Honesty, Circuit-Growing
